plot.GPArotation: Plot Method for GPArotation Objects
Description
Produces visual summaries of rotated factor matrices, including an APA-style
salient table-style, a heatmap, a tripartite pairs plot of factor geometry,
a macro-level profile bar chart, a target rotation schema,
a rotation trajectory view, or a set of diagnostics.
Usage
# S3 method for GPArotation
plot(x, type = c("salient", "pairs", "profile", "vector",
"target", "heatmap", "trajectory", "diagnostics", "residuals"),
hide_hyperplane = FALSE, salient = 0.40, cutoff = .1, R = NULL,
factors = c(1,2), items = NULL, main = NULL, ...)
Value
Invisibly returns the original x object.
Arguments
x
An object of class "GPArotation".
type
A character string indicating the type of plot. Must be one
of "salient", "pairs", or "profile", "vector",
"target", "heatmap", "trajectory", "diagnostics",
residuals.
hide_hyperplane
Boolean. Hide values below cutoff. Default is FALSE.
salient
Numeric. Absolute values equal to or above this are highlighted
as salient. Default is 0.40.
cutoff
Numeric. Absolute values strictly below this are considered
noise/hyperplane. Default is 0.1.
R
Correlation matrix. If not provided taken from GPArotation object.
Default is NULL.
factors
Two factors used in trajectory plot. Default = c(1,2).
items
items plotted in the trajectory plot. All items are
plotted by default. Default = NULL.
main
main title where applicable. Default = NULL.
...
Additional graphical parameters passed to base plotting functions.
